How were your points finalized? Eligible transactions were tracked throughout Season 1, which earned you points. Trailblazers Badges, Taikoons, and Snaefell NFTs also gave you multipliers. Your final score is calculated by multiplying your points by your multipliers. So, if someone else had more multipliers than you, it’s likely they surpassed you on the leaderboard. During Season 1 we encountered challenges from bad actors attempting to abuse the system. This created a bloated leaderboard which would reduce the rewards for fair-playing Trailblazers. To maintain fairness, we have taken the following steps:
Partnered with a third-party service to detect Sybil users
Conducted an internal audit
Finalized the list of eligible participants
One of the most common tactics we observed from bad faith actors was creating wallets to collect the minimum rewards. When done with a large number of wallets, this could result in significant profit for them. Therefore, we implemented anti-bloat measures by eliminating wallets with five or fewer transactions.
At the start of Trail 8 (also known as the 4x campaign), we disclosed the rules: if you withdraw your assets before the designated time, you would lose the points you earned. Repeated violations could result in being banned from Trailblazers.
Listening to our community's call for stricter measures against rule-breakers, we took the following actions:
20159 users were disqualified from Trailblazers
~1,700 addresses had their points slashed
The addresses on the blacklist have been identified as explicitly violating the fair play rules of the Trailblazer program. As a result, these addresses have been banned from Season 1 distribution as well as from participating in subsequent seasons of the Trailblazer program. Additionally, all Faction Badges associated with these addresses will be frozen and will no longer be transferrable.
Level and Rank Adjustments
The elimination of bad actors led to some shifts in level capacities and thresholds resulting in some participants moving down in Level. After the eliminations, we reduced the total participant count by around 60%. Despite this change to the leaderboard, it actually benefited fair-playing Trailblazers in the following ways:
• If a participant moved down to a lower level, they received larger rewards due to fewer participants in each level.
• On average, participants who dropped a level earned about 30% more rewards than they would have if they had remained in a higher level without the removals.
This adjustment ensures that even if your level decreased, you’re receiving more rewards compared to an unregulated leaderboard. Our verification process ensures that rule-abiding participants are protected and the program’s integrity is maintained.
